Downdetector: MTS users complain of network malfunction
MOSCOW, Feb 7 (PRIME) – The users of major Russian mobile operator MTS have complained of problems, according to website Downdetector, which tracks malfunctions and disconnections of popular Internet resources, seen by PRIME on Friday.
The users mainly complain of disruption of mobile connection, which started approximately at 12.40 p.m. Moscow time.
The problems are more frequent in the western part of the country, including Moscow.
An MTS spokesperson told PRIME, “MTS network functions regularly, and a part of clients could have difficulties with connection during less than one minute.”
